Structural Composition and Core Advantages of Transparent Bag-In-Box

Dual-Layer Protective Structure Design

The complete transparent bag-in-box consists of two core components: a high-strength outer carton and a food-grade or industrial-grade transparent inner bag. The outer box is made of corrugated or solid cardboard, providing compression and collision resistance for stacking and transportation. The inner bag uses multi-layer co-extruded transparent film, with excellent barrier properties against oxygen, moisture, and light, effectively extending the shelf life of contents.

Most transparent inner bags are equipped with built-in sealing valves or dispensing taps, which allow quantitative discharge without opening the entire package. This design prevents secondary pollution and ensures that the remaining contents stay fresh. The transparent material of the inner bag is non-toxic, odorless, and free of bisphenol A and harmful plasticizers, fully meeting global safety standards for direct contact with food and daily chemicals.

Material Characteristics and Safety Standards of Transparent Bag-In-Box

High-Quality Transparent Film Materials

The inner bag of the transparent bag-in-box uses multi-layer co-extruded flexible film, usually composed of 3-5 layers of functional materials. The surface layer provides wear and corrosion resistance, the middle layer enhances barrier properties against oxygen and moisture, and the inner layer ensures hygiene and non-toxicity for direct contact with the content. This composite structure delivers both transparency and comprehensive performance.

High-quality transparent films have high light transmittance, no fogging, and no impurities, ensuring clear observation of contents. They also have excellent tensile and tear strength, able to withstand 3-5 times their own weight of pressure without breaking, greatly reducing damage risks during use and transportation.

Practical Usage Guidelines for Transparent Bag-In-Box

Correct Installation and Use Steps

  1. Open the outer carton and take out the folded transparent inner bag, then place it flat inside the box
  2. Extend the discharge valve/tap of the inner bag to the reserved opening of the carton and fix it stably
  3. Check the sealing of the inner bag and the tightness of the valve to ensure no gaps
  4. Slowly open the valve for discharge, and close it immediately after use to maintain internal sealing
  5. When stacking, place lighter packages on top and heavy ones below to avoid extrusion damage

Daily Maintenance and Storage Tips

Store transparent bag-in-box in a cool, dry, ventilated environment, away from direct sunlight, high temperatures, and sharp objects to prevent film aging and puncture. Regularly check the packaging appearance for damage, valve looseness, or content leakage, especially for long-term stored products.

After use, clean and sort the packaging for recycling. Do not throw it away randomly to reduce environmental burden. For food-grade used packaging, avoid secondary use for holding non-food items to prevent cross-contamination.

Common Problem Solutions

Discharge blockage: Caused by foreign matter or sediment; clean the valve with warm water or replace the valve core without opening the entire inner bag.

Minor liquid leakage: Usually from loose valve connections; tighten the interface or replace the sealing gasket immediately to avoid leakage worsening.

Inner bag deformation: Caused by excessive external pressure; adjust the stacking method and reduce extrusion to restore normal use.

Transparency reduction: Caused by surface dirt; wipe with a soft cloth to restore clarity without affecting internal observation.
